Output af21fe3090a58da67e95b802b35b160a676c2c83c8c7c5013435d6fb9e9c8a94:0

value
40155
script pubkey
OP_0 OP_PUSHBYTES_20 70d653125bf8a6fd98528781c8811bb4f92cce70
address
bc1qwrt9xyjmlzn0mxzjs7qu3qgmknujennsu6yxdu
transaction
af21fe3090a58da67e95b802b35b160a676c2c83c8c7c5013435d6fb9e9c8a94
confirmations
204710
spent
true